Abstract

The utility model discloses a street lamp convenient to maintain, which comprises a bottom box, wherein the outer wall of the top of the bottom box is fixedly connected with a supporting pipe, one side of the inner wall of the bottom box is fixedly provided with a battery pack, the inner wall of the bottom box is fixedly provided with a stepping motor, the output shaft of the stepping motor is fixedly connected with a rotating rod, one end of the rotating rod, far away from the stepping motor, penetrates through the top of the bottom box and extends to the inside of the supporting pipe, a threaded rod is rotationally connected between the top and the bottom of the supporting pipe, the inner wall of the supporting pipe is in sliding connection with a sliding block, and the inside of the sliding block is fixedly sleeved with a threaded pipe. This street lamp convenient to maintenance has solved the street lamp that is located the roadside owing to sun-drying rain drenches throughout the year, however, at every turn damage all need the maintenance personal use the companion ladder climb to the eminence maintenance, and is very inconvenient, also has the problem of certain danger.

Background
Street lamp refers to the lamp which provides the illumination function for the road, generally refers to the lamp in the road illumination range in traffic illumination, and is usually arranged on a column, but in the current production and life, the street lamp positioned at the roadside inevitably has the problem of damage due to sunburn and rain all the year round, however, each time the damage needs maintenance personnel to climb to a high place to maintain by using an elevator, and the street lamp is very inconvenient and has a certain danger.

Beneficial effects effects of
The utility model provides a street lamp convenient to maintain. Compared with the prior art, the method has the following beneficial effects:
1. this street lamp convenient to maintenance, convert light energy into electric energy through solar panel, and through the storage electricity of group battery, and give lighting mechanism's power supply, when the maintenance is needed, through knob switch control stepper motor's start-up, therefore the sliding block can be at the inside downstream of stay tube, and then be convenient for overhaul, but when not needing to overhaul, through knob switch control stepper motor output shaft counter-rotating, and then the sliding block can move to the top of stay tube, consequently realize the function of roadside illumination.
2. This street lamp convenient to maintenance, through the sliding block at upward movement, through touching after switch and the sliding block upper surface contact, and then effectually realized stepping motor's closing, avoided the problem at sliding block striking stay tube top, simultaneously when the sliding block is at the inner wall slip of stay tube, can reduce the frictional force between sliding block and the stay tube inner wall through the steel ball.

When in use, the support tube 20 can be supported through the bottom box 1, the threaded rod 7 can be supported through the support tube 20, the outer wall of the threaded rod 7 is in threaded connection with the inner wall of the threaded tube 9, the threaded rod 7 can support the threaded tube 9, meanwhile, the sliding block 8 is fixedly sleeved on the outer wall of the threaded tube 9, the sliding block 8 can be supported through the threaded tube 9, the first fixed tube 10 can be supported through the sliding block 8, the lighting mechanism 11 can be supported through the first fixed tube 10, the second fixed tube 13 can be supported through the sliding block 8, the support frame 15 can be supported through the second fixed tube 13, the solar panel 16 can be supported through the support frame 15, the solar panel 16 can absorb a light source and convert the light source into electric energy to enter the inside of the battery pack 2 for storage, meanwhile, the second fixed tube 13 and the second wire guiding groove 14 arranged on the sliding block 8 are convenient for the solar panel 16 to run, the lighting mechanism 11 can be supplied with power through the battery pack 2, the inner wall of the first fixed tube 10 and the first wire guiding groove 12 are convenient for running, the stepping motor 3 can be supplied with power through the battery pack 2, the I-shaped tube 17 is pulled upwards, the turning groove 19 arranged on the I-shaped tube 17 can open the knob switch 18 through the turning groove 19, the starting of the stepping motor 3 can be controlled through the knob switch 18, the output shaft can drive the rotary rod 4 to rotate after the stepping motor 3 is started, the first fluted disc 5 fixed on the rotary rod 4 is meshed with the second fluted disc 6 sleeved on the outer wall of the threaded rod 7, the rotation of the first fluted disc 5 can be realized to drive the rotation of the threaded rod 7, because the outer wall of the sliding block 8 is in sliding connection with the inner wall of the supporting tube 20, so the sliding block 8 can move up and down on the inner wall of the supporting tube 20, and the up-down lighting mechanism 11 and the solar panel 16 can be driven to move to the bottom of the supporting tube 20 or the top of the supporting tube 20 by the up-down movement of the sliding block 8, so the maintenance is convenient;
the installation box 21 fixedly connected with the nickel coin at the top of the support tube 20 can support the tact switch 23, the tact switch 23 slides on the inner wall of the installation box 21, the tact switch 23 can be jacked downwards under the action of tension through the tension spring 22, when the slide block 8 moves to the top of the support tube 20, the upper surface of the slide block 8 contacts with the tact switch 23, and then the stepping motor 3 can be controlled to be closed, the problem that after the slide block 8 is maintained, workers do not see the top to cause the collision of the top of the support tube 20 due to the upward movement of the inside of the support tube 20 is avoided, and when the slide block 8 moves, because the six limiting grooves 24 are formed in the outer wall of the slide block 8, and steel balls 25 are placed in the limiting grooves 24, so that when the slide block 8 moves upwards, the friction force between the slide block 8 and the outer wall of the support tube 20 can be reduced through the steel balls 25.
